Determination of the fate of three fusarium mycotoxins through wet-milling of maize using an improved HPLC analytical technique

摘要

The fate of tree Fusarium mycotoxins, nivalenol (NIV), deoxynivalenol (DON) and zearalenone (ZEN), all common contaminants in new Zealand- grown maize, has been measured in fractions of maize after passage through a commercial wet-milling plant. Distribution of the three toxins follows a pattern Reasonably expected from their physical solubility Charactristics. The highly water-soluble mycotoxins, NIV and DON, were found at high concentration (up To 8.8mg/kg) in concentrated step liquor (CSL) Fraction, but at low levels (less than 0.3 mg/kg) in The solid (germ, fibre and gluten) fractions.
